Technical Edge: Why Quality & Logistics Integration matters at Nissan?
Operating in a global automotive environment like Nissan Motor Egypt requires an absolute mastery of cross-functional efficiency. The job description highlights highly interconnected tracks, specifically Engineering (Quality/Production) and Supply Chain/Purchasing. In modern automotive manufacturing, companies rely on “Just-In-Time” (JIT) logistics. A single delayed shipment from Purchasing or a minor mechanical deviation in Quality Control can instantly halt a massive assembly line, costing the company significant revenue. Interns who understand how to integrate strict engineering tolerances with flawless logistical lead times transition from temporary students into highly strategic automotive professionals capable of sustaining global manufacturing quotas.

Technical Edge: Why FATCA & KYC Segmentation matters at ADIB?
Working in the Operations Department of a major multinational Islamic bank requires acting as the ultimate gatekeeper of the bank’s core system. An Account Opening Officer does far more than data entry; they execute legal compliance. By conducting rigorous FATCA (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act) reviews and updating account segmentations to match the client’s KYC (Know Your Customer) profile, the officer protects the bank from massive international tax penalties and regulatory fines. Furthermore, understanding the technical mechanics of executing “Holds, Freezes, and Releases” on financial guarantees ensures that a corporate client cannot illegally withdraw collateral tied to an active credit facility, thereby securing ADIB’s massive corporate asset portfolio.

Technical Edge: Why Bank Reconciliations & Advanced Excel matters at adidas?
Operating the finance department of a global retail leader like adidas requires absolute precision, particularly during the month-end closing process. The job specifically highlights “bank reconciliations and transaction reviews.” In multinational corporate accounting, any unverified discrepancy between the internal General Ledger (GL) and the actual physical bank statements can trigger massive internal audit failures. Mastering how to utilize Advanced Excel functions (such as VLOOKUP, INDEX/MATCH, and Pivot Tables) to rapidly match and reconcile thousands of transactional lines ensures that the AP and AR ledgers remain perfectly balanced. This critical reconciliation skill is exactly what transitions you from a theoretical accounting student into a highly reliable corporate financial analyst.
Recru Eg Golden Advice for the Interview
When interviewing for this adidas Accounting Internship, the finance managers will aggressively test your practical understanding of the “monthly financial closing process.” Do not just state that you are “good with numbers.” You must demonstrate a firm grasp of the Matching Principle and Accrual Accounting. If asked how you would assist in a month-end close, explicitly explain the concept of unbilled expenses. Tell the interviewer: “If adidas received a logistics or marketing service this month but the vendor’s physical invoice hasn’t arrived yet, I would record a manual journal entry debiting the appropriate expense account and crediting Accrued Liabilities to ensure the current month’s P&L is perfectly accurate.” Proving you understand these strict timing mechanisms will instantly secure your acceptance over standard applicants.
